    6. Nokia as a Preferred Partner in S&S
      • Nokia alone cannot bring all these services to the market. We need close partners in order to succeed.
      • Ovi is not a closed system. It is:
        • Open to consumer choice.
        • Open to device choice.
      • Our aim is to bring new types of services to the market – by allowing partners to innovate on top of our devices and platforms.
      • Nokia has unique assets and resources:
        • Device base
        • Embedded, enabling technologies (GPS, Maps, phone book, camera, 3G, etc)
        • Consumer understanding and retail touch points
        • Marketing
        • Brand
